"""
app/api/issues.py
-----------------
Mobile API endpoint for submitting issues from the iPad app.
GET /api/v1/issues
Returns issues assigned to the authenticated inspector (or all for admin/director).
Used by the iPad to display assigned issues that were created via the web portal.
POST /api/v1/issues
Creates a new issue record.
Accepts a mobile_local_id for idempotency.
Triggers notify_by_matrix() and log_action() identically to the web route.
GET /api/v1/issues/<id>
Returns current status, severity, description, and assigned_to for an issue.
Inspectors may only fetch issues assigned to them.
PATCH /api/v1/issues/<id>/status
Updates the status of an issue.
Inspectors may only update issues assigned to them.
Admins/directors may update any issue.
"""
import logging
import re
from flask import Blueprint, request, g, current_app
from app import db
from app.models.issue import Issue
from app.models.facility import Facility, Area
from app.models.inspection import Inspection
from app.api.errors import api_ok, api_error
from app.api.decorators import jwt_required
from app.tenancy.gates import feature_required, quota_soft_check
from app.utils.audit import log_action, ACTION_CREATE, ACTION_UPDATE
from app.utils.notifications import notify_by_matrix
from app.utils.time_utils import now_eastern
from app.utils.scope import get_inspector_scope
logger = logging.getLogger(__name__)
bp = Blueprint('api_issues', __name__)
_ALLOWED_ROLES = {'admin', 'director', 'inspector', 'project_manager'}
_VALID_SEVERITY = {'low', 'medium', 'high', 'critical'}
_VALID_STATUSES = {'open', 'in_progress', 'resolved', 'pending_verification'}
_UUID_RE = re.compile(
r'^[0-9a-f]{8}-?[0-9a-f]{4}-?[0-9a-f]{4}-?[0-9a-f]{4}-?[0-9a-f]{12}$',
re.IGNORECASE,
)
def _issue_payload(issue):
"""Serialise an Issue to the dict returned in list/detail responses."""
facility = issue.resolved_facility
return {
'id': issue.id,
'status': issue.status,
'severity': issue.severity,
'description': issue.description,
'assigned_to': issue.assigned_to,
'facility_id': facility.id if facility else None,
'facility_name': facility.name if facility else None,
'reported_at': issue.reported_at.isoformat() if issue.reported_at else None,
'resolved_at': issue.resolved_at.isoformat() if issue.resolved_at else None,
'mobile_local_id': issue.mobile_local_id,
# photo_path: primary evidence photo (first iPad photo).
# mobile_photo_paths: extra evidence photos from iPad (shown under Photo Evidence).
# result_photos: resolution photos added via the web update form.
'photo_path': issue.photo_path or None,
'mobile_photo_paths': issue.mobile_photo_paths or [],
'result_photos': issue.result_photos or [],
# Resolution details — set by web staff after fixing the issue.
'result_notes': issue.result_notes or None,
# Verification fields — set after a director/admin confirms fix.
'verified_at': issue.verified_at.isoformat() if issue.verified_at else None,
'verification_note': issue.verification_note or None,
# Reporter display name — shows who filed the issue.
'reported_by_name': issue.reporter.display_name if issue.reporter else None,
# Area name — set when the issue was flagged during an area-specific inspection.
'area_name': issue.area.name if issue.area else None,
# Assigned-to display name — set when a director assigns the issue to a user.
'assigned_to_name': issue.assigned_user.display_name if issue.assigned_user else None,
}
# ── List Assigned Issues ──────────────────────────────────────────────────────
@bp.route('/issues', methods=['GET'])
@jwt_required
def list_issues():
"""
Return active issues for the authenticated user.
All roles see all non-resolved issues (inspectors included) so the iPad
shows the full picture of open work at their facilities.
A ?status= filter can be used to override the default exclusion.
Query parameters
----------------
status str Filter by status. Omit to get all non-resolved issues.
limit int Default 100, max 200.
offset int Default 0.
Response 200
------------
{
"ok": true,
"data": {
"issues": [...],
"total": 12,
"limit": 100,
"offset": 0
}
}
"""
user = g.api_user
if user.role not in _ALLOWED_ROLES:
return api_error('Access denied', 403)
limit = min(int(request.args.get('limit', 100)), 200)
offset = max(int(request.args.get('offset', 0)), 0)
query = Issue.query
if user.role == 'inspector':
fids = get_inspector_scope(user)
if not fids:
return api_ok({'issues': [], 'total': 0, 'limit': limit, 'offset': offset})
query = query.outerjoin(Area, Issue.area_id == Area.id).filter(
db.or_(
Issue.facility_id.in_(fids),
db.and_(Issue.area_id.isnot(None), Area.facility_id.in_(fids)),
)
)
else:
# Broader roles: exclude resolved by default so the list stays manageable
status_filter = request.args.get('status')
if status_filter:
query = query.filter(Issue.status == status_filter)
else:
query = query.filter(Issue.status != 'resolved')
total = query.count()
issues = (
query
.order_by(Issue.reported_at.desc())
.offset(offset)
.limit(limit)
.all()
)
payload = [_issue_payload(i) for i in issues]
logger.info('API ISSUES | list | user=%s | count=%d | total=%d',
user.username, len(payload), total)
return api_ok({'issues': payload, 'total': total, 'limit': limit, 'offset': offset})
@bp.route('/issues', methods=['POST'])
@jwt_required
@feature_required('mobile_api')
@quota_soft_check('issues')
def create_issue():
"""
Create a new issue submitted from the iPad app.
Idempotency: if mobile_local_id is provided and an issue with that ID
already exists, the existing record is returned without duplication.
Request JSON
------------
{
"inspection_id": 42, // optional
"facility_id": 5, // required
"severity": "high", // "low"|"medium"|"high"|"critical"
"description": "...", // required
"photo_path": "uploads/...",// optional — already uploaded via /photos/upload
"mobile_local_id": "uuid-string" // idempotency key
}
Response 200
------------
{ "ok": true, "data": { "issue_id": 99, "duplicate": false } }
"""
user = g.api_user
if user.role not in _ALLOWED_ROLES:
return api_error('Access denied', 403)
data = request.get_json(silent=True) or {}
# ── Idempotency check ─────────────────────────────────────────────────
mobile_local_id = data.get('mobile_local_id')
if mobile_local_id:
if not _UUID_RE.match(str(mobile_local_id)):
return api_error('mobile_local_id must be a valid UUID', 400)
existing = Issue.query.filter_by(mobile_local_id=mobile_local_id).first()
if existing:
logger.info('API ISSUES | duplicate | local_id=%s | issue_id=%d | user=%s',
mobile_local_id, existing.id, user.username)
return api_ok({'issue_id': existing.id, 'duplicate': True})
# ── Validate ──────────────────────────────────────────────────────────
facility_id = data.get('facility_id')
severity = data.get('severity', '').lower()
description = (data.get('description') or '').strip()
if not facility_id:
return api_error('facility_id is required', 400)
if severity not in _VALID_SEVERITY:
return api_error(f'severity must be one of: {", ".join(sorted(_VALID_SEVERITY))}', 400)
if not description:
return api_error('description is required', 400)
facility = db.session.get(Facility, facility_id)
if facility is None:
return api_error('Facility not found', 404)
if user.role == 'inspector':
fids = get_inspector_scope(user)
if not fids or facility_id not in fids:
return api_error('Access denied — facility is not in your assigned contracts', 403)
inspection_id = data.get('inspection_id')
if inspection_id:
inspection = db.session.get(Inspection, inspection_id)
if inspection is None:
return api_error('Inspection not found', 404)
else:
inspection = None
# ── Create ────────────────────────────────────────────────────────────
# result_photos in the POST body = extra evidence photos from the iPad.
# Store in mobile_photo_paths (not result_photos) so they appear under
# "Photo Evidence" on the web, not "Resolution Details".
raw_mobile = data.get('result_photos')
mobile_photo_paths = [p for p in raw_mobile if isinstance(p, str) and p.strip()] \
if isinstance(raw_mobile, list) else []
issue = Issue(
inspection_id = inspection_id,
facility_id = facility_id,
severity = severity,
description = description,
photo_path = data.get('photo_path') or None,
mobile_photo_paths = mobile_photo_paths or None,
status = 'open',
reported_at = now_eastern(),
reported_by = user.id,
mobile_local_id = mobile_local_id,
)
db.session.add(issue)
db.session.commit() # commit issue first so FK references in notifications are valid
# ── Notifications ─────────────────────────────────────────────────────
try:
from flask import url_for
issue_link = url_for('issues.view', issue_id=issue.id, _external=False)
except RuntimeError:
issue_link = f'/issues/{issue.id}'
inspection_ref = f'inspection #{inspection_id}' if inspection_id else 'a standalone report'
notify_by_matrix(
event_type = 'issue_created',
title = f'New Issue #{issue.id} at {facility.name} (Mobile)',
body = (
f'A new {severity.title()}-severity issue was logged at '
f'{facility.name} during {inspection_ref}. '
f'Description: {description[:120]}'
f'{"…" if len(description) > 120 else ""}'
),
link = issue_link,
issue_id = issue.id,
facility_id = facility_id,
)
db.session.commit()
log_action(ACTION_CREATE, 'Issue', issue.id,
f'{severity} issue at {facility.name}',
f'source=mobile; inspection_id={inspection_id}; '
f'local_id={mobile_local_id}')
logger.info('API ISSUES | created | issue_id=%d | facility=%s | severity=%s | user=%s',
issue.id, facility.name, severity, user.username)
return api_ok({'issue_id': issue.id, 'duplicate': False})
# ── Get Issue Detail ──────────────────────────────────────────────────────────
@bp.route('/issues/<int:issue_id>', methods=['GET'])
@jwt_required
def get_issue(issue_id):
"""
Return current status, severity, description, assigned_to, and facility
for a single issue.
Access: all allowed roles may fetch any issue.
"""
user = g.api_user
if user.role not in _ALLOWED_ROLES:
return api_error('Access denied', 403)
issue = db.session.get(Issue, issue_id)
if issue is None:
return api_error('Issue not found', 404)
if user.role == 'inspector':
fids = get_inspector_scope(user)
facility = issue.resolved_facility
if not fids or not facility or facility.id not in fids:
return api_error('Access denied', 403)
return api_ok(_issue_payload(issue))
# ── Update Issue Status ───────────────────────────────────────────────────────
@bp.route('/issues/<int:issue_id>/status', methods=['PATCH'])
@jwt_required
def update_issue_status(issue_id):
"""
Update the status of an issue.
Request JSON
------------
{ "status": "in_progress" } // one of: open | in_progress | resolved | pending_verification
Access:
- admin / director : any issue
- inspector : only issues where assigned_to == current user
"""
user = g.api_user
if user.role not in _ALLOWED_ROLES:
return api_error('Access denied', 403)
issue = db.session.get(Issue, issue_id)
if issue is None:
return api_error('Issue not found', 404)
if user.role == 'inspector':
fids = get_inspector_scope(user)
facility = issue.resolved_facility
if not fids or not facility or facility.id not in fids:
return api_error('Access denied', 403)
data = request.get_json(silent=True) or {}
new_status = (data.get('status') or '').strip().lower()
if new_status not in _VALID_STATUSES:
return api_error(
f'status must be one of: {", ".join(sorted(_VALID_STATUSES))}', 400
)
old_status = issue.status
issue.status = new_status
if new_status == 'resolved' and not issue.resolved_at:
issue.resolved_at = now_eastern()
issue.sla_notified = None
elif new_status != 'resolved':
issue.resolved_at = None
if old_status == 'resolved':
issue.sla_notified = None
db.session.commit()
log_action(ACTION_UPDATE, 'Issue', issue.id,
f'status {old_status}{new_status}',
f'source=mobile; updated_by={user.username}')
logger.info('API ISSUES | status_updated | issue_id=%d | %s%s | user=%s',
issue.id, old_status, new_status, user.username)
return api_ok({'issue_id': issue.id, 'status': issue.status})
# ── Update Issue Photos (mobile) ──────────────────────────────────────────────
@bp.route('/issues/<int:issue_id>/photos', methods=['PATCH'])
@jwt_required
def update_issue_photos(issue_id):
"""
Attach additional evidence photos to an issue created from the mobile app.
Called by the iOS app after create_issue when the inspector attached more
than one photo. Photos are already uploaded via /api/v1/photos/upload.
Stored in mobile_photo_paths so they display under "Photo Evidence" on the
web, not "Resolution Details".
Request JSON
------------
{ "result_photos": ["uploads/issue_photos/a.jpg", "uploads/issue_photos/b.jpg"] }
Response 200
------------
{ "ok": true, "data": { "issue_id": 99, "result_photos_count": 2 } }
"""
user = g.api_user
if user.role not in _ALLOWED_ROLES:
return api_error('Access denied', 403)
issue = db.session.get(Issue, issue_id)
if issue is None:
return api_error('Issue not found', 404)
if user.role == 'inspector':
fids = get_inspector_scope(user)
facility = issue.resolved_facility
if not fids or not facility or facility.id not in fids:
return api_error('Access denied', 403)
data = request.get_json(silent=True) or {}
raw = data.get('result_photos')
if not isinstance(raw, list):
return api_error('result_photos must be a list of path strings', 400)
new_photos = [p for p in raw if isinstance(p, str) and p.strip()]
if not new_photos:
return api_error('result_photos must contain at least one valid path', 400)
# Merge idempotently with any existing mobile_photo_paths
existing = issue.mobile_photo_paths or []
merged = existing + [p for p in new_photos if p not in existing]
issue.mobile_photo_paths = merged
db.session.commit()
log_action(ACTION_UPDATE, 'Issue', issue.id,
f'mobile_photo_paths updated (+{len(new_photos)} photos)',
f'source=mobile; updated_by={user.username}')
logger.info('API ISSUES | photos_updated | issue_id=%d | added=%d | user=%s',
issue.id, len(new_photos), user.username)
return api_ok({'issue_id': issue.id, 'result_photos_count': len(merged)})
# ── Attach Resolution Photos (mobile) ─────────────────────────────────────────
@bp.route('/issues/<int:issue_id>/result_photos', methods=['PATCH'])
@jwt_required
def update_issue_result_photos(issue_id):
"""
Attach resolution photos to an issue from the mobile app.
Called when an inspector marks an issue resolved and uploads photos
showing the fix. Stored in Issue.result_photos so they appear under
"Resolution Details" on the web — identical to photos uploaded via the
web update form.
Request JSON
------------
{ "result_photos": ["uploads/issue_result_photos/a.jpg", ...] }
Response 200
------------
{ "ok": true, "data": { "issue_id": 99, "result_photos_count": 2 } }
"""
user = g.api_user
if user.role not in _ALLOWED_ROLES:
return api_error('Access denied', 403)
issue = db.session.get(Issue, issue_id)
if issue is None:
return api_error('Issue not found', 404)
if user.role == 'inspector':
fids = get_inspector_scope(user)
facility = issue.resolved_facility
if not fids or not facility or facility.id not in fids:
return api_error('Access denied', 403)
data = request.get_json(silent=True) or {}
raw = data.get('result_photos')
if not isinstance(raw, list):
return api_error('result_photos must be a list of path strings', 400)
new_photos = [p for p in raw if isinstance(p, str) and p.strip()]
if not new_photos:
return api_error('result_photos must contain at least one valid path', 400)
# Merge idempotently with any existing result_photos
existing = issue.result_photos or []
merged = existing + [p for p in new_photos if p not in existing]
issue.result_photos = merged
db.session.commit()
log_action(ACTION_UPDATE, 'Issue', issue.id,
f'result_photos updated (+{len(new_photos)} photos)',
f'source=mobile; updated_by={user.username}')
logger.info('API ISSUES | result_photos_updated | issue_id=%d | added=%d | user=%s',
issue.id, len(new_photos), user.username)
return api_ok({'issue_id': issue.id, 'result_photos_count': len(merged)})
